Output 51ab62cd9cf357e89211891f9cc4100009478c73f318125b4a03b0a254e46bdb:1

value
20244984
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c589fe14ad6c507306a09fa7f2ed2c79083c636 OP_EQUALVERIFY OP_CHECKSIG
address
1CLUxXb4z1EK56Vj4FWKGXgnTYocopmgYm
transaction
51ab62cd9cf357e89211891f9cc4100009478c73f318125b4a03b0a254e46bdb
spent
true